The Union Public Service Commission has officially released the results for the Civil Services Preliminary Examination 2026. Candidates who participated in the examination held on 24th May 2026 can now verify their qualification status through the official portal. The commission has provided the results in both name-wise and roll number-wise formats to facilitate easy access for all aspirants. This announcement marks the conclusion of the preliminary stage, and successful candidates are now eligible to proceed to the next phase of the selection process, which is the Civil Services Main Examination. The Mains examination is scheduled to be conducted on 21st August 2026. It is advised that all qualified candidates download the merit list PDF and keep a copy for their records as they prepare for the upcoming descriptive papers. The commission has clarified that individual scorecards and category-wise cut-off marks will be disclosed only after the entire recruitment cycle is completed.

Selection Process

The selection process for the Civil Services Examination consists of three distinct stages. The first stage is the Preliminary Examination, which is an objective-type test used for screening candidates. Those who qualify in the Prelims are eligible to appear for the Main Examination, which is a descriptive-type test consisting of nine papers. The final stage is the Personality Test or Interview, where candidates are evaluated on their mental caliber, social traits, and interest in current affairs. The final merit list is prepared based on the combined marks obtained in the Main Examination and the Interview.

Exam Pattern

The Preliminary Examination comprises two papers of objective type. Paper I covers General Studies, while Paper II is the Civil Services Aptitude Test (CSAT). Both papers are qualifying in nature, and marks obtained in the Prelims are not counted for the final merit list. There is a negative marking scheme for incorrect answers in both papers.
